YES, ICFAI University Jharkhand is more expensive than CIT Ranchi.
The course fee at ICFAI University Jharkhand ranges from INR 40,000 to 1,35,000 per year, with the B.Tech programme costing around Rs. 3.40 Lakhs.
On the other hand, the tuition fee for the B.Tech programme at CIT Ranchi ranges from Rs. 52,400.00 to 90,000.00 per year.
Therefore, ICFAI University Jharkhand is more expensive than CIT Ranchi.

The minimum cutoff for MBA at ICFAI University Dehradun in 2023 is 60 percentile in CAT. However, the overall cutoff for NMAT is 55 percentile, and the IBSAT percentile required for MBA at ICFAI Business School Bangalore is ranging between 60 to 75 percentile. The admission to the two-year MBA programme offered by IBS Dehradun is based on candidates' valid scores conducted by IBS. Candidates with GMAT/ NMAT by GMAC/ CAT scores are exempted from IBSAT.

The Bachelor of Technology placements at ICFAI University Dehradun have been quite promising. The highest salary package offered stands at INR 18 Lacs per annum and the average salary package offered to B.Tech graduates from ICFAI University Dehradun varies between INR 4.5 LPA to INR 6.33 LPA. Companies like Microsoft, HCL, Cognizant, Accenture, Tata Consultancy Services, Mphasis, Cisco, MindTree, Airtel, and many more have frequently visited the campus for recruitment.

ICFAI University Dehradun accepts entrance exam scores from multiple management entrance tests for admission to its MBA program. The admission process is based on merit, application, and interview. The test scores of the following competitive examinations are considered for admission:
IBSAT
CAT
GMAT (from 2013 onwards)
MAT
XAT
NMAT
